CVE-2025-55338

21
FAUCET Score

CVE-2025-55338 is a medium-severity vulnerability affecting Microsoft Windows BitLocker, allowing an unauthorized attacker to bypass a security feature through a physical attack due to a missing ability to patch ROM code. With a CVSS score of 4.6, this vulnerability requires physical access (AV:P) but has low attack complexity (AC:L) and no user interaction, potentially leading to high confidentiality impact (C:H). While there is no known active exploitation, public exploit code, or KEV listing, the vulnerability has garnered some community discussion and media coverage, indicating awareness within the security community.
